Scaling Katahdin: A Guide to Hiking Maine's Highest Peak
Standing tall at 5,267 feet, Mount Katahdin commands the Maine landscape, posing a challenging climb for ambitious hikers. This legendary peak, well-known as the northern terminus of the Appalachian Trail, beckons adventurers from all corners. For those setting out on this monumental journey, a comprehensive guide is crucial.
First evaluate your physical condition. Katahdin's rugged terrain demands a high level of stamina.
Plan your path carefully. The most common route is the Hunt Trail, which leads you to the summit in roughly 7-8 hours.
Carry essential gear containing sturdy footwear, layered clothing, a map and compass, plenty of water, and high-energy treats.
Adhere to the nature by staying on marked trails, removing all trash, and showing consideration of wildlife.
Finally, consult the weather forecast before you depart. Conditions on Katahdin can fluctuate rapidly, so stay informed the possibility of rain, wind, or snow.

Must-Have Hiking Supplies: Your Guide to Trail Success
Embarking on a hiking adventure? Before you lace up your boots, make sure you're prepared with the crucial gear. A well-packed backpack is your trusty ally, carrying everything from water and food to a compass for finding your way.
- Wear layers, as the temperature can be unpredictable on the trail.
- Comfortable shoes will provide ankle support and prevent slips on uneven terrain.
- Carry essential medical supplies
Don't forget to stay well-hydrated throughout your hike. And always pack out everything you pack in by cleaning up after yourself.
